GQCA014531JGT Description
The GQCA014531JGT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-performance thin-film resistor network designed for precision applications requiring stable resistance values under varying thermal conditions. This 24-pin QSOP (Quarter-Small Outline Package) device features 12 isolated resistors, each with a 4.53KΩ resistance value and a tight 5% tolerance, ensuring consistent performance in critical circuits. Encased in a ceramic package, it offers superior thermal stability and durability, with a maximum operating temperature of 125°C and a ±100ppm/°C temperature coefficient. The gull-wing termination facilitates reliable surface-mount (SMD) assembly, while the 0.64mm terminal pitch ensures compatibility with high-density PCB designs.
GQCA014531JGT Features
- Isolated Resistor Network: 12 independent resistors (4.53KΩ each) with 100V maximum voltage rating, ideal for signal isolation.
- High Power Handling: 1W total power dissipation (0.1W per resistor) with derating up to 125°C.
- Precision Thin-Film Technology: Delivers low noise, excellent stability, and ±100ppm/°C TCR for temperature-sensitive applications.
- Robust Ceramic Package: Enhances thermal dissipation and mechanical strength vs. plastic alternatives.
- QSOP Gull-Wing SMD Design: Enables compact, automated assembly with ±0.1mm height/length tolerances for precise placement.
- Non-Automotive, Non-PPAP: Suitable for industrial, telecom, and instrumentation use where PPAP compliance isn’t required.
GQCA014531JGT Applications
This resistor network excels in:
- Analog Signal Conditioning: Voltage dividers, feedback networks, and DAC/ADC interfaces in test equipment.
- Medical Electronics: Patient monitoring systems requiring stable, noise-free resistance paths.
- Telecom Infrastructure: Line drivers, impedance matching, and RF modules benefiting from low TCR drift.
- Industrial Controls: PLCs and sensor interfaces where ceramic packaging resists harsh environments.
